SB 760 California Senate · 2025-2026 Regular Session

Behested payments: public appeal for payment.

Summary
The Political Reform Act of 1974 provides for the comprehensive regulation of campaign financing, including imposing reporting requirements on elected officials and campaign committees. Under the act, a behested payment is a payment that is made at the behest of a committee, an elected officer, or a member of the Public Utilities Commission, under specified circumstances, that is made principally for personal, charitable, legislative, or governmental purposes. The act requires officers and members of the Public Utilities Commission to report behested payments within 30 days of the payment or payments exceeding $5,000 in the aggregate from the same source in the same calendar year in which they are made. This bill would exempt a behesting officer or member of the Public Utilities Commission from these reporting obligations if they make a public appeal for payment unless the officer or member of the Public Utilities Commission, or a member of their immediate family, campaign staff, or officeholder staff, holds a position with the payee organization, other than a governmental organization, as specified. This bill would incorporate additional changes to Section 84224 of the Government Code proposed by AB 808, to be operative only if this bill and AB 808 are enacted and this bill is enacted last. The Political Reform Act of 1974, an initiative measure, provides that the Legislature may amend the act to further the act's purposes upon a 23 vote of each house of the Legislature and compliance with specified procedural requirements. This bill would declare that it furthers the purposes of the act.

This diff reflects the transition of SB 760 from its enrolled form (as passed by both houses) to its chaptered form (as signed into law by the Governor on October 10, 2025). No substantive policy changes were made between these two versions. The differences are limited to formatting: removal of legislative passage certifications, addition of the chapter number (Chapter 551), the Governor's approval date, and standard statutory formatting.
